Key Healthcare Vocabulary in German
General Terms
- Gesundheit – Health
- Krankenhaus – Hospital
- Arzt / Ärztin – Doctor (male / female)
- Patient / Patientin – Patient (male / female)
- Termin – Appointment
- Notfall – Emergency
- Praxis – Doctor’s office
- Untersuchung – Examination
- Behandlung – Treatment
Types of Doctors and Specialists
- Hausarzt / Hausärztin – General Practitioner
- Zahnarzt / Zahnärztin – Dentist
- Augenarzt / Augenärztin – Eye doctor
- Frauenarzt / Frauenärztin – Gynecologist
- Kinderarzt / Kinderärztin – Pediatrician
- Orthopäde / Orthopädin – Orthopedist
- HNO-Arzt / HNO-Ärztin – ENT doctor (Ear, Nose, Throat)
Health Insurance Terms
- Krankenversicherung – Health insurance
- Versicherungskarte – Insurance card
- Kassenpatient – Statutory insured patient
- Privatpatient – Private insured patient
- Selbstbeteiligung – Copayment
At the Pharmacy
- Apotheke – Pharmacy
- Rezept – Prescription
- Medikament – Medication
- Tabletten – Tablets
- Salbe – Ointment
- Wirkstoff – Active ingredient
- Nebenwirkung – Side effect
Common Symptoms and Medical Concerns
- Schmerzen – Pain
- Kopfschmerzen – Headache
- Bauchschmerzen – Stomach ache
- Fieber – Fever
- Husten – Cough
- Schnupfen – Runny nose
- Übelkeit – Nausea
- Verletzung – Injury
- Allergie – Allergy
- Notaufnahme – Emergency room
Useful Phrases for Healthcare Situations
- Ich habe einen Termin beim Arzt. – I have a doctor’s appointment.
- Mir geht es nicht gut. – I’m not feeling well.
- Ich brauche einen Termin. – I need an appointment.
- Wo ist die nächste Apotheke? – Where is the nearest pharmacy?
- Ich habe Schmerzen hier. – I have pain here.
- Ich habe eine Allergie gegen… – I am allergic to…
- Wie lange muss ich das Medikament nehmen? – How long do I need to take the medication?
Tips for Learning German Medical Vocabulary
- Practice with real-life scenarios using language learning platforms like Talkpal.
- Carry a vocabulary list or use a language app for quick reference during appointments.
- Watch German-language videos about health topics to familiarize yourself with pronunciation and context.
- Don’t hesitate to ask medical staff to speak slowly or repeat if you don’t understand.
